A little background. I have a 2011 JSW TDI, 130k miles and I plan on giving the car back probably by april/may of next year. I recently got the P2015 error and from all the reading online and on here, I can fix it with the bracket or just ignore it since it doesn't really affect performance.
And last night, I started the car and immediately got the flashing glow plug light. I was able to drive home without any of the symptoms others have described(unable to throttle, slow pickup, limp mode, engine shudder, etc.) It drove just fine. I pulled the ODB codes and got P0638
I did a lot of reading and watching quite a few youtube video, most suggest that I try to clean the throttle body actuator valve first and see. So this morning, I started the car and the flashing glow plug light went away on its own.
My question is should I worry about this or is it just a dirty valve and it went away on its own. I certainly don't want to spend $1000 bucks getting this fixed since I am only going to keep the car for 4 or 5 more months.
I can still attempt to clean the valve but I am not so sure about taking the throttle body actuator off to clean it.
